PCI-X is 133MHz and 66Mhz 64bit PCI Slots, commonly found on server and workstation boards, namely for PCI X SCSI controllers and the like.
PCI-Express is going to be the replacement of PCI slots when it comes out sometime late next year.

PCI-X is an extension to the old PCI standard.

PCI Express is a new serial type bus, with a base bandwidth of 1Gb/s in each direction in an X1 link and allows scaling of up to X32 links, as well as higher clock speeds.
